The average bus between Falkirk and Dalry takes 3h 6m and the fastest bus takes 2h 32m. The bus service runs several times per day from Falkirk to Dalry.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Buses run every 4 hours between Falkirk and Dalry. The earliest departure is at 5:28 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Falkirk is at 3:30 PM which arrives into Dalry at 6:23 PM. All services require a transfer, and take on average 3h 6m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ct bus from Falkirk to Dalry. However, there are services departing from Falkirk station and arriving at Dalry station via Buchanan Bus Station station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 6m.
Falkirk to Dalry bus services, operated by Midland Bluebird, depart from St Andrew`s Church station.
Falkirk to Dalry bus services, operated by Midland Bluebird, arrive at The Cross station.
The distance between Falkirk and Dalry is 66.9 km. The road distance is 84 km.
You can take a bus from St Andrew`s Church to The Cross via Buchanan Bus Station in around 2h 47m.
